In Grave Chase, players control a gravestone carving hero who must outrun an army of undead skeletons. The game is a procedurally generated endless runner, with a spooky yet whimsical art style. Players must jump, slide, and use weapon power-ups to fend off the skeletons and survive as long as possible. The ultimate goal is to achieve the highest score and compete with other players on global leaderboards.

    The gameplay is characterized by its fast-paced, arcade-style mechanics that are easy to learn but progressively challenging, appealing to both casual and veteran players. With 31 levels that introduce new elements and strategies, the game offers a satisfying blend of fun and frustration, enhanced by great pixel art and music. While the optimal mode may deter some players due to its difficulty, the overall experience is engaging and reminiscent of classic retro games.
